Starting point
Coordination between field teams and operations partly relied on privately used messengers. The legal and operational requirements for retention, device management, and data separation could not be reliably met that way.
The task
A mobile communication solution with administrative control, encrypted transmission, device management, and traceable retention. The app had to remain workable in the field, including under unstable network conditions.
Key architectural decisions
- Encrypted transmission with a documented key procedure
- Device management with controlled onboarding and revocation
- Separation of message data and metadata to simplify audit
- Resilient backend with redelivery in case of interrupted connections
- Monitoring and delivery logs aligned with operational requirements
Status and handover
In productive use. Handover documentation, device guide, and operations description are with the client. Security and update procedures are agreed with operations and documented in writing.
